trance
From WikiWord, the free dictionary
/tɹɑːns/
English
Definitions
noun
- A dazed or unconscious condition.
- A state of awareness, concentration, and/or focus that filters experience and information (for example, a state of meditation or possession by some being).
- A state of low response to stimulus and diminished, narrow attention; particularly one induced by hypnosis.
- Short for trance music.
verb
- To (cause to) be in a trance; to entrance.
- To create in or via a trance.
noun
- (obsolete outside Britain) A tedious journey.
verb
- (obsolete outside Britain) To walk heavily or with some difficulty; to tramp, to trudge.
- (obsolete outside Britain) To pass across or over; to traverse.
- (obsolete outside Britain) To travel quickly over a long distance.
